Common Types of Bacteria Found in Ramen

While enjoying ramen, it's important to be aware of the common bacteria that may be present. Here are some of the most notable:

  • Salmonella: Often found in undercooked eggs or chicken, this bacterium can contaminate ramen if these ingredients are not cooked properly.
  • E. coli: This bacterium is commonly associated with ground beef but can also be present in contaminated vegetables used in ramen.
  • Staphylococcus aureus: This bacterium can thrive in improperly stored food and may produce toxins that can lead to food poisoning.

Fermentation Process

Fermented ingredients, such as miso and soy sauce, rely on beneficial bacteria. These bacteria break down compounds, creating complex flavors that are characteristic of authentic ramen.

Safe Preparation and Storage of Ramen

To enjoy ramen safely, it's vital to adhere to safe food handling practices. Here are some tips:

Cooking Tips

  • Always cook meat and eggs thoroughly.
  • Use clean utensils and surfaces.
  • Avoid cross-contamination by separating raw and cooked ingredients.

Storage Guidelines

  • Store leftover ramen in the refrigerator within two hours of cooking.
  • Consume leftovers within three to four days.
  • Reheat to a temperature of at least 165°F (74°C).
